Automated Vacuum Cleaner
Robotic vacuum cleaners are a great option for those looking to prevent muscle strains from crouching down to sweep or mop. They can also be customized with features like virtual barriers and no-go zones, which can prevent the robot from tackling dog poop or broken glass.
To keep your robot running smoothly, you should empty the dust bin following every cleaning session and clean or replace its filters. It's also an excellent idea to wipe down the sensors and charging contacts every now and again.
Battery-powered
Battery-powered automated vacuums use sensors, motors and intelligent programming to clean floors automatically. They can map the environment and create a cleaning plan that is efficient. After they're done, they return to their dock. They can be programmed to clean according to the pre-determined schedule. This makes them a great choice for busy households or [Redirect-Meta-0] people with limited mobility.
They use laser or infrared sensors to navigate and run with a single source power. The sensors detect obstacles such as walls, furniture, and stairs to avoid collisions. Some advanced models create an interactive map of your home that you can view through an app, and also program specific areas to be cleaned. Some robots can also be manually controlled using a button at the top robot vacuum cleaner.
The motor is the principal part of a robot vacuum, because it creates powerful suction. The air is dragged into the vacuum through an intake port, and the dirt in it is trapped by the filter. A fan then circulates the filtered air, creating strong suction, which lifts the dirt into a dustbin or bag.

Cleans different surfaces
The best robot vacuums have many navigational features that help them navigate through various kinds of floors. They employ a variety of sensors, like laser or infrared to avoid obstructions and identify the transitions between surfaces. They make use of mapping technology to create an image of the area to be cleaned and optimize the way it travels.
They are also able to detect the stairs and other obstacles and they can navigate the cliffs or steep drops without falling off. Some include a mopping tool to sweep and clean hard floors. Although they might not get rid of dirt as well as a manual vacuum cleaner but they are an excellent option for keeping your floors looking good.
The suction power of a robot vacuum is among the most important aspects, as it determines how much dirt can be removed from your floors. The higher the number (measured in Paascals) is, the more efficient. Look for a robot with at least 3,000-6,000 Pa for the best auto vacuum results. You can adjust the suction level in the app so that you can select the highest power for tough dirt or a lower power for delicate floors.

One of the most important features for a robot is its ability to recognize different flooring types, as this could help it adapt its cleaning techniques. For example, it can increase suction power on carpets to remove dirt that is trapped in the fibers and reduce it on hardwood floors to prevent scratching and to conserve energy.
Auto-empty
Self-emptying robots save time because they automatically empty their bins into a trash or garbage bag after each clean. Some brands let you organize cleaning sessions using an app. Many models also connect to smart home assistants, such as Amazon's Alexa and Google Assistant, allowing for a hands-free experience. Certain robot cleaners come with the option of setting an "no-go zone" which prevents them from entering certain areas.
It's important that you clean your budget robot vacuum cleaner regularly to prevent debris from overflowing into the suction system. To prevent dust, pet fur and other allergens from blocking the filters, clean them or replace them when needed. Some robotic vacuums have a washable filter, which can be removed for cleaning using mild detergent and water. It is important to let the filter completely dry before reinstalling it.
